What’s One Makeup or Beauty Product You’d Like a Lifetime Supply Of?

September 25th, 2011 by Karen 57 Comments

Lifetime supply?

I’d have to go with Bumble & Bumble’s Super Rich Conditioner ($23 for an 8-oz. bottle; $58 for a 1-liter/34-oz. bottle).

I try a lot of different conditioners, but it’s the one I keep coming back to. It tames and hydrates my lion’s mane hair without weighing it down, and I never get tired of the fresh honeysuckle scent. I’ve been using it regularly since about 1999, if I remember correctly, and I don’t even want to think about how much money I’ve spent on it over the years, ’cause the shiz ain’t cheap.

Pixi Beauty Blush SUBTLY SWEETENED
WITH PIXI BEAUTY BLUSH

With a name like Pixi, it’s gotta be sweet. Take these three new Beauty Blushes ($16 each). It’s like the mint green cases (complete with fairy logo), and the eminently agreeable pink and peach powders inside them, were specifically designed for that part of me that still, and always will, love girly things.

Sure, the price is a king’s ransom for a drugstore brand, but that’s not a big surprise. Pixi’s one of the “highest end” beauty lines available at Target. Still, $16 is getting close to a standard MAC blush.

At least Pixi wasn’t chintzy with the product. With these I feel like you do get more for your doubloons than usual for a drugstore brand blush, both in terms of quantity and quality. The packaging feels sturdier than most, and the blush itself is so soft that based on texture at least, I’d bet these could even pass for a pricier line like Shu. Read more…

JK Jemma Kidd Red Carpet Lip and Cheek Tint and Gloss JK JEMMA KIDD IS ROLLER BALLING OUT THE RED CARPET
WITH HER NEWEST LIP/CHEEK TINT & GLOSS

I find that even on my worst days, a dash of cheek/lip color always perks me up. I probably won’t be using these as cheek tints, but that’s because my lips want them all to themselves. 🙂 Mad props to JK Jemma Kidd for opening my eyes to the joy of lip products with roller-ball applicators. Dang, feels so good.

Methinks the unscented, unflavored liquid excels as a lip tint; it applies evenly all over my lips (and fades evenly, too). As a cheek tint, though, it applies patchy on me, emphasizing any dry flakes I might have, and it takes a while to blend on top of either bare skin or liquid foundation. The clear, non-drying gloss goes on smoothly and has a non-sticky, medium-weight texture that I like; it’s also unscented and unflavored. Read more…
